TDA8922 Audio Amplifier 2x25W

TDA8922   g eneral description: The TDA8922 is a high efficiency class-D audio power amplifier with very low dissipation.  The typical output power is 2 × 25 W. The device is available in the HSOP24 power package with a small internal heatsink and in the DBS23P through-hole power package. Depending on the supply voltage and load conditions, a very small or even no external heatsink is required. The amplifier operates over a wide supply voltage range from ±12.5 to ±30 V and consumes a very low quiescent current. LM3886 Audio Amplifier 1 x 108W

LM3886   g eneral description: According to National Semiconductor, the LM3886 is a high performance 150W Audio Power Amplifier with Mute. The performance of the LM3886, say NS, utilizing its Self Peak Instantaneous Temperature (°Ke) (SPIKe) protection circuitry, puts in a class above discrete and hybrid amplifiers by providing an inherently, dynamically protected Safe Operating Area (SOA). The LM3886T comes in an 11 (staggered-) lead non-isolated TO220 package. We put the LM3886T schematic and an existing printed circuit board as a basis. For test purposes, the prototype of the amplifier was powered by a stabilized ±35-V supply. A maximum undistorted output power of about 63 watts into 8 ohms was obtained at a drive level of 1 Vrms. Dropping the load impedance to 4 ohms pushed the output power to no less than 108 watts. In practice, these power levels can be taken to mean ‘music power’, but do remember that the amplifier will not normally be powered from a regulated supply!...

TDA7490 Audio Amplifier 2x25W

TDA7490   g eneral description: The TDA7490 is a dual audio class D amplifier assembled in Flexiwatt 25 package; it is specially designed for high efficiency application mainly for TV and Home Stereo sets. 8W AUDIO AMPLIFIER TDA1908

General Description: The TDA1908 is a monolithic integrated circuit in  12 lead quad in-line plastic package intended for  low frequency power applications.The mounting is  compatible with the old types TBA800, TBA810S,  TCA830S and TCA940N. TDA7294 Audio Amplifier 2 x 80W

TDA7294 general description: This circuit described here uses two cis tda 7294 for use in stereo (2 x 80Watts) or bridge mode (1x 180 Watts), to configure this setting just four jumpers. To facilitate mounting the circuit has power supply attached. The power is kind of simple symmetrical with a bridge rectifier 6A, and two large electrolytic capacitors , 10000μF the 22000μF/50v. This Power supply will for the two modules. The processor is recommended 22-0-22 to 28-0-28 / 5A, depending on the quality of the transformer is recommended at least 6 amps of current. TDA7294 features: High power performances with limited supply voltage level. Considerably high output power even with high load values (i.e. 16 Ohm). TDA7294 Amplifier Circuits

TDA7294 Audio Amplifier Circuits TDA7294 is a monolithic integrated circuit in Multiwatt15 package, with high output power (up to 100W) intended for use as audio class AB amplifier in Hi-Fi field applications (Home Stereo, self powered loudspeakers, Topclass TV). Thanks to the wide voltage range and to the high out current capability it is able to supply the highest power into both 4W and 8W loads even in presence of poor supply regulation, with high Supply Voltage Rejection. 200W Hybrid Audio Amplifier Circuit

200W Hybrid Audio Amplifier Circuit - c onnecting two TDA2030 thru cheap power transistors we can create a amplifier wich can deliver a higher power. With the components value from the schematic the total amplifier gain is 32 dB. The speaker can be 2 ohm instead of 4 ohm if we use the TIP transistors. TDA 2030 is produced by SGS Ates and is a complete audio amplifier. AB class of the final amplifier cand deliver up to 14W on 4 ohm at a +-14V power supply. With a proper designed power supply this audio amplifier can output 200W.
